Why won't my storage bed close?

Everything you need to know to bring your storage bed back to life

When a lift-up sofa bed does not work as it should, the problem is usually related to the gas springs or the weight of the mattress. Understanding how the opening and closing systems work is key to ensuring safety and durability in everyday use. The role of the gas spring in the lift-up canapé 


A gas spring, also known as a gas piston, works by using compressed gas and nitrogen gas to generate force. This force depends directly on the internal pressure of the gas, which allows the system to generate a constant and controlled force.
The force of the gas spring and the thrust force must be adequate to avoid an opposing force that prevents the storage bed from closing.


The weight of the mattress and the right gas spring


The storage base is designed to work with a suitable gas spring. If you replace the mattress with a heavier or lighter one, the gas varies and the system stops working properly.

  • In heavy mattresses, the gas springs may not lift the assembly.
  • In light mattresses, the gas damper or gas spring may prevent complete closure

This applies to both folding beds and other gas systems for divan beds and gas dampers for furniture.

Objects blocking gas struts absorbers

Clothes, shoes, or even a box of toys can block gas shock absorbers or gas dampers, affecting the hydraulic system and hydraulic pistons. This type of failure is very common in everyday life.

Service life of gas springs


Gas springs have an approximate service life of 5 to 10 years. Over time, they can lose pressure due to wear, moisture, or improper use. That is why it is important to select the right spring for the application.
